I have a, rough, - 5.5 SPH, -2.5 CYL prescription and I really liked the $10 sunglasses I got from this company. Even did it with their base refractive index lenses (I usually buy top of the line from my optometrist for my all-day lenses). I wouldn't use them for my daily pair, but they're great as a beater pair of prescription sunglasses that finally hit cost parity with regular sunglasses from drug stores.

The last 4 pairs of glasses I had were from them, I love them all.
Just remember to get the PD # from your eye doctor and know your size (usually the number on the side of your glasses frame) to get a right fit.
